The experimental properties of shears bands are reviewed. The most puzzling
characteristic of these structures is the emergence of rotational-like beh
avior while the nucleus retains a small quadrupole deformation. Regardless
of the details of particular theoretical models, it can be shown that the m
ost important degree of freedom in describing the shears mechanism is the s
hears angle. It is then possible to develop a semi-classical description of
the shears mechanism in which the nature (multipole order) of the interact
ion between valence protons and neutrons constituting the shears 'blades' m
ay be derived and the dynamics of the system described.
